LED backlit display LCD backlight source is the traditional CCFL cold light lamp (like fluorescent lamp) to the LED (light emitting diode). Let's review the fundamentals of lcd.
LED display in microelectronics technology, computer technology and information processing in one, with its advantages of bright color, wide dynamic range, high brightness, long life, stable and reliable work, become the most advantage of the public media, at present, the LED display has been widely used in large squares, commercial advertising, stadiums, and dissemination of information news release, securities trading, can meet the needs of different environments.
LED display refers to the direct LED (light-emitting diode) as a pixel light-emitting device display, the array of light-emitting diodes directly emit red, green, blue, three colors of light, and then form a color screen. But because the light emitting diode itself larger diameter, so the same color pixel distance is larger (that is, we often say that the point), so the LED display is usually only suitable for large screen display
